Title 30: Mineral Resources
CHAPTER I: MINE SAFETY AND HEALTH ADMINISTRATION, DEPARTMENT OF LABOR
SUBCHAPTER G: FILING AND OTHER ADMINISTRATIVE REQUIREMENTS
PART 44: RULES OF PRACTICE FOR PETITIONS FOR MODIFICATION OF MANDATORY SAFETY STANDARDS
Subpart C: Hearings
44.29 - Motions.
Each motion filed shall be in writing and shall contain a short and plain statement of the grounds upon which it is based. A statement in opposition to the motion may be filed by any party within 10 days after the date of service. The administrative law judge may permit oral motions during proceedings.
